Saguling Reservoir is an artificial reservoir was completed in 1986. This reservoir stem Citarum to the flow of electricity needs. Currently Saguling Reservoir has reorganized into a multipurpose dam, including for the development of fisheries, agriculture and tourism.

Regions surrounding hills with plenty of water sources that contribute to the reservoir. In the south there is the campsite which has an atmosphere of trees that shade and cool. You can stroll around the dam with a view of the beautiful green valley in the west, or around the dam to the place with enough altitude to see the dam as a whole. There are stairs in this place that you can go down.

Saguling Reservoir not only object that you can visit in this area. The sight of two big yellow pipe you can visit after leaving the resevoir precisely in Saguling hydropower. In addition there is a sanghyang tikoro underground caves along approximately 200 meters where the flow of Citarum is divided into two and went into the cave and then exit at sangiangkenit and rejoined the main flow.

Sanghyangtikoro derived from the Sundanese, Sanghyang means god and Tikoro means throat. There is a myth that if we put sticks into the cave Sanghyangtikoro will scream pain God's voice (Sanghyang) from the throat (Tikoro).

Patengan Lake or usually called Patenggang Lake is a lake in the south of Bandung with a beautiful natural charm. Tea plantations surrounding the lake makes the atmosphere is so peaceful in nature mountain cool and clean valve.

The myth narrate eternal love of two lovers are separated between Dewi Rengganis and Ki Santang delivery Patenggang or Patengan toponyms. Once there, they were 'looking at each other' which in Sundanese language is pangteangan-teangan> pangteangan> pateangan> patengan> patenggang.

In the middle Patengan Lake, there are island named "Sasaka" which means Island of romantic, sometimes called Island of Love. On the island there are also stones called Stone of Love. Island of Love and Stone of Love is inseparable from the continuation of the myth, where the Dewi Rengganis and Ki Santang finally met at the Stone of Love. Dewi Rengganis asked Ki Santang to make a boat to sail together. This boat which later became Sasaka Island. Series of mythical stories that make people believe that if the couple stopped at Stone of Love and around the Sasaka Island, the couple's love will be eternal like love between Ki Santang and Dewi Rengganis.

Apart from the known myths were hereditary, the boats that you can rent around the lake will always take around the Island Sasaka. Forests are still awake and the green grass growing on the banks of the lake provides a different atmosphere when you pull on the east side of the lake.

There are villa in Patengan Lake that you can rent . Shops were many scattered around the lake that provides a variety of foods and beverages. Facilities such as toilets, mosque and a parking space in Situ Patengan good enough and maintained.

With 180 hectares area, Cileunca Lake offers very beautiful panoramic lake. Formerly, people could call this area as Swiss of Indonesia, no wonder it because in addition to its natural beauty, the air in Cileunca Lake so cool. In the morning when the sky is clear, Cileunca Lake truly charm the amazing landscape. Looking toward the east, visitors can indulge in the line of sight of Mount Wayang-Windu.

Cileunca Lake Development which took over 7 years (1919-1926) was originally to provide a source of water for generating electricity in a way to stem the flow of Cileunca River. The Dam itself is called Pulo. Now, Cileunca Lake be one option tourist attraction in Bandung.

A. Brief Information

Lake Toba is the most famous lake in Indonesia. It is 100 km long and 30 km wide thus many people agree that Lake Toba is the biggest lake in the world. An island in the middle of the lake is Samosir Island at an altitude of 1.000 meters.

According a group of researchers from Michigan Technological University, there was a huge explosion that is famous as Toba eruption/Toba event which occurred about 75.000 years ago. The total amount of material erupted from the explosion was about 2.000 cubic km. Toba ash layer resulted from the explosion covered the entire Sumatra Island and Indonesia for about two weeks. The explosion formed a caldera then was gradually filled with water. Samosir Island appeared after a long term of magma uplifting from the earth.

B. Distinctive Features

Lake Toba has a very enchanted scenery for being surrounded by green hills. It offers beautifully magnificent view, fresh air, and tranquillity. You may either swim on the lake or rent a boat to hang around the lake. When the sun is going to set, you will experience a tranquil atmosphere while enjoying the sunset.
Lake Toba has cosmologic and magical values since surrounding people believe the existence of Namborru – seven fairies regarded as the ancestors of Batak tribe. There is an annual event namely Pesta Rakyat Danau Toba to express admiration for the local inhabitants‘ ancestors.

In Samosir Island, there are two other lakes namely Lake Sidihoni and Lake Aek Natonang. Likewise, there are some other tourism destinations such as Raja Sidabutar‘s Graveyard and traditional houses of Batak Toba Samosir tribe.
